Infinite Sensitivity Ban

It was recently discovered that it is possible to set your mouse sensitivity to a value so high that the game considers it infinite, leading to several new glitchy techniques being discovered.

The rules have now been amended to ban these new techniques in both Inbounds No SLA Legacy and Glitchless.
